Deutsche loses senior equities staff just days after strategy shift

Review announced by new CEO Christian Sewing last week is expected to signal a retreat from the bank's struggling stock trading division

Sector heads at Deutsche Bank are among at least eight senior departures from the equities division in London in the week since the bank unveiled a wide-ranging review.

Through a combination of job cuts and voluntary exits, several of Deutsche’s senior equities staff across research, sales and trading are leaving the German lender following CEO Christian Sewing's announcement of a radical strategy change on April 26, according to people familiar with the moves. The review is expected to signal a retreat from its struggling stock trading division.
